Google teases a brand new AI video model
Google's Lumiere AI is a groundbreaking video generation tool that pushes the boundaries of AI-generated video content. It creates highly realistic or surrealistic short video clips in response to textual prompts, demonstrating remarkable versatility in animating still images or transforming parts of them in creative ways. The model's "Inpainting" feature stands out for its ability to seamlessly fill in edited parts of a video, making unwanted elements disappear as if they were never there. As a research project, Lumiere is not yet commercially available, but it showcases the potential for future applications in various fields, from entertainment to content creation. This leap in technology highlights the rapid advancements in AI and its increasingly sophisticated ability to understand and manipulate video content in ways previously unimaginable.

Perplexity comes to Arc Browser
Perplexity is now integrated into Arc Browser (a favorite of Ben and Marco’s) as an optional default search engine option, allowing users to access the power of AI-powered search. This integration enables Arc users to enjoy advanced natural language processing capabilities, providing precise answers in real time without clutter or information overload. By combining Arc's minimalist interface and Perplexity's intelligent search, a streamlined browsing experience is created, offering fast, straightforward access to the needed information. The integration aims to enhance how people interact with the internet, and it reflects the commitment of both Perplexity and Arc Browser to deliver an intuitive, seamless user experience.

New Style Transfer feature from Lensgo AI let’s one transfer an image’s style to a video.
LensGo now includes a beta Style Transfer feature, allowing users to apply an image's style to a video, enhancing its new video-to-video application. LensGo AI is a versatile AI platform offering text-to-image/video generation and custom model training. Checkout their web app and X profile: https://lensgo.ai/ and https://twitter.com/lensgo_ai

Leonardo releases a new upscaler
This week, Leonardo has released a brand new ‘Universal Upscaler’ to members of the Leonardo Creator Program and other alpha testers. We have had the privilege to play with it and we can honestly say that this upscaler is incredible. We will say that Magnific.ai is still the king of all upscalers and we don’t expect that to change any time soon but truth be told, this upscaler by Leonardo comes pretty close. And they haven’t even implemented all the planned features yet. The upscaler has not yet been released to the general public but we expect this to happen soon.

Midjourney released version 6 of their Niji model
Midjourney has released a new version of their beloved Niji model. Niji is a model that focuses on an anime themed style but it can be used for other things as well. Check out the below thread on X for some amazing examples of what this new model can do.
